Let's talk $PUMP buybacks Buybacks imo should always be viewed through the same lens as bodybuilding. You will not see the growth overnight, or the impact from lifting if you look in the mirror each day. It will however have an impact over time. The coins themselves can be viewed as real physical supply. In a bear market, there is always more supply than demand. No coin is immune to that broadly speaking. In this case, they have removed 15.15% of the supply forever. Those coins are deleted, they can no longer be sold again. Each day, the max supply shrinks, so the longer price trades at this mc with these revenues, the less supply is available. Eventually, all of that supply would be absorbed until there were no willing sellers at these prices. Short term flows dicate the intraday moves which are of course larger than the revenue. So its important to keep that in mind. These revenues have largely been in a bear market, not in a bull market which could easily see these 2-3x. Either way. Time + revenue will do it's work. Just not always in the way you think. It is clear to me that the sell momentum has stalled, and like a pendulum markets always swing the other way. Whether you agree with their business or not, the numbers are real, and verifiable on chain. Do you want to be right, or do you want to make money? That's the question. If we are entering a crypto bull market, than this is one of the best bets there is due to attention + the sol economy. it's a beneficiary of both. Imo, this is good for a few, to several multiples. But time will tell. 400k per day, over another 3-6 months at this MC? I'm not sure the willing supply exists at this price point. I think demand > supply. I dont think there is any large, liquid crypto that has this revenue to MC in terms of buybacks which makes this so appealing. It could, and should be trading much higher. It's been a good year, and for the most part we cooked avoided all the drawdown in crypto this year, and had been long hype + adding a lot on the way up as the core exposure Got a good amount of the AI trade in stonks and general stock exposure for the past 18 months longed eth at 1766. not crazy size tho Also, just some general thoughts on this year below: The average person would be better off trying to capture the meat of the move. vs trying to time bottoms. How many times did people call a macro bottom in the past year? it felt like everyday. Let's keep this idea simple, Im going to oversimplify it but as a framework. lets say instead of catching a bottom. You pay a 20% premium from the lows to enter but you structurally get a reclaim. The first HH. You can then ride that up bc your invalidation is so so so so cheap at that point and so is the entry. You know the spot it can't lose structurally. if it's the start of an uptrend, you have all the upside without the time cost, opp costs, emotional costs, and very real drawdowns. And instead get to ride momentum from the reclaims. Lets say $100 is that HH point, buying at $99 can be extremely expensive but buying at $101 can be very cheap. Bc of market structure + trend. The 99 can just be trend continuation and the next LH, while the 101 is a restest of a major reclaim that leads to continuation but also gives you a cheap exit if wrong.

BB is something I consider a core position in my portfolio. I've had to basically vertically accumulate it. Buy spikes down, sell those on the mean reversion back up, then keep the difference. with varying size. In this instance, Im denominating in shares, not USD. I hold a core positionI believe in long term, and I trade a little around it. for example the 25k share buy and sell that i had around earnings. selling into spikes and buying dips on that. can have scalp account + core account but technically you're harvesting volatility. so the effective cost price remains the same, but the amount of shares grow. the shares are just paid for by the volatility in the market vs deploying new cash in general. the risk is if you sell some of the core, and its trending up then you end up with less shares. so if you're going to try that has to be very tactical. selling high to rebuy lower is more accretive. 100 ร— 0.05/0.95 = +5.26 shares on a drop for example bc you redeploy the same dollars. vs buy low and sell: 100 ร— 0.05/1.05 = +4.76 shares. so best to harvest the chop, during times it is when it forms little ranges
